Brownian Bridge Asymptotics for Random Mappings

The Joyal bijection between doubly-rooted trees and mappings can be lifted to a transformation on function space which takes tree-walks to mapping-walks. Applying known results on weak convergence of random tree walks to Brownian excursion, we give a conceptually simpler rederivation of the 1994 Aldous-Pitman result on convergence of uniform random mapping walks to reeecting Brownian bridge, and extend this result to random p-mappings.

متن کاملOn the local time density of the reflecting Brownian bridge
Expressions for the multi-dimensional densities of Brownian bridge local time are derived by two different methods: A direct method based on Kac’s formula for Brownian functionals and an indirect one based on a limit theorem for strata of random mappings.
